Ashraf Ali stars in the upcoming film Photographer, which is slated for an August 07 release in theatres. Ahead of its release, Ashraf spoke exclusively to Cinema Express regarding Photographer, the process of bringing the film to the big screen, his ambitions and more. The actor said that he plans to do a film about air travel, although it requires a high amount of money and one to be both an actor and a commercial pilot. "Only a pilot can do this film in the world. Either John Travolta or I should do it. We both are commercial pilots and actors," Ashraf said.
The actor added that the film he has in mind is about a kidnapping incident during a flight.
"Soorarai Pottru is about the airline business, but it is not about flying or the cockpit. I want to come up with a story that explores how a pilot is formed with many interesting aspects," Ashraf Ali revealed, referring to the cockpit thriller subgenre.
It is worth noting that John Travolta has starred in a thriller such as Broken Arrow as a pilot.
Coming back to Photographer, the film is also directed by Ashraf Ali, and it stars him alongside Janani Samathanam in the female lead. The cast includes Karunakaran, Devi Mahesh, Aadukalam Naren, Vela Ramamoorthy, Nizhalgal Ravi, and Vetrivel Raja. The official plotline for the film reads thus: "Photographer follows Veera, a troubled and obsessive photographer determined to prove his worth in a world that has long dismissed him. Driven by ambition and haunted by a painful past, he ventures deep into Mathikettan Solai, a mysterious reserve forest, to capture a rare and elusive natural phenomenon that could change his life forever."
The upcoming film's technical team includes composer Rajkumar Chandrasekaran, cinematographer Rayeez Ahmed, editor RC Pranav, and stunt choreographer Dinesh Subbarayan, among others.
